MC is very beneficial for dealing with the nausea and vomiting side effects. They make it possible to largely ignore them. Same for the headache and bloating side effects.
So my experience so far. I had a some breathing depression, which is still there a little. This might be a me problem, rather than a general issue with Semaglutide. Beyond that I've had: Bloating, nausea, vomiting, headache, a light headed almost floaty feeling (not
MC related as I didn't have any at the time of the feeling nor had for many hours before) and extreme fatigue (got up did stuff for maybe 4-5 hours and then had to go back to bed). So i'm still in the first month, so side effects are apparently the worst during that month. Side effects seem to peak for the first two days after injection. For me anyway on day three I have no real side effects. But once i hit injection day I am basically stuffed for the next two days and spend a lot of time pushing through and trying to get stuff done, but inevitably find myself laid in bed on the second day, quite a lot.
So I've had OCD for a long time and for the last few years it hasn't been an issue, but I noticed since I started Semaglutide that seems to have returned (checking locks in sets of three seems to have restarted). Hopefully it goes once my body gets used to it, but I knew there were possibilities from that side of things going into this. Also had some weird joint aches, like my left food absolutely killed when I walked on it yesterday, but today nothing. The other day, just to the left of my knee I had pain all day and the day after, nothing.
So it's a weird drug, but hopefully it lets me shift 40-50kg of weight. Mixed with all the gym time I do per week, i'm hopeful.
